Solar Energy SystemChina 0.9n. M 24V-50V DC 57mm NEMA23 3A CNC Shaft Diameter 6.35mm Stepping Stepper Step Motor and Driver Kit for 3D Printer, Find details about China DC Motor, Stepping Motor from 0.9n. M 24V-50V DC 57mm NEMA23 3A CNC Shaft Diameter 6.35mm Stepping Stepper Step Motor and Driver Kit for 3D Printer